Dr. Deepa Mishra Appointed as Director – People and Culture at Uplers

Dr. Deepa Mishra Appointed as Director – People and Culture at Uplers

Ahmedabad, Gujarat, India, December 2025 – Dr. Deepa Mishra has started a new role as Director – People and Culture at Uplers, strengthening the company’s leadership focus on culture, talent strategy, and organizational excellence. Based in Ahmedabad, she brings decades of experience across corporate HR leadership, centers of excellence, academia, and people transformation.

Prior to joining Uplers, Dr. Deepa Mishra most recently served at Welspun World, where she spent over seven years in progressively senior roles within the Centre of Excellence for Talent, Culture, Learning, and Employer Branding. Her journey at Welspun included leadership roles such as Group DGM – CoE Talent, Culture & Employer Branding, Group AGM – CoE, Group Senior Manager, and Group Manager – Learning, Culture & Employer Branding, as well as Head / Lead – Excellence Centre. Across these roles, she was instrumental in shaping performance management frameworks, talent strategy, organizational capability building, academies, and employer branding initiatives at group level.

Before Welspun, Dr. Mishra worked as Human Resources Business Partner (Project) at JM Baxi Group, followed by her role as Terminal HR Head at Vopak, where she handled comprehensive HR operations, employee relations, labor relations, policy development, and regulatory compliance in complex operational environments.

Her earlier career includes a significant academic stint as Assistant Professor at Tolani Motwane Institute of Management Studies, along with corporate HR roles at Genus Electrotech Limited as HR Business Partner. She also brings early leadership exposure from development-sector assignments with Population Services International and the Gujarat State AIDS Control Society, adding a strong societal and stakeholder-oriented perspective to her people leadership approach.

In addition to her role at Uplers, Dr. Deepa Mishra has also taken on the position of Director – People and Culture at Mavlers, further reflecting her growing leadership footprint in people and culture roles.

About Uplers

Uplers is a leading AI-powered hiring platform enabling global tech companies to hire top product and engineering talent from India. Trusted by organizations such as GitLab, Twilio, TripAdvisor, and Airbnb, Uplers combines advanced artificial intelligence with human expertise to deliver fast, reliable, and high-quality hiring outcomes. With access to over 1 million deeply vetted professionals, Uplers continues to redefine how global teams scale efficiently and cost-effectively.
